DOOMWATCHTHE PLASTIC RAIN

Written by Grant Foxon and Scott Burditt

Prologue

The tube station was packed at Birmingham. Mostly gangs of students in woollen hats and T-Shirts featuring The Rolling Stones in reflective materials. Arun Jones an uptight banker looked at them with distain and disgust. He wondered to himself “ How many Rolling Stones albums could they really name? Could they even name any of the line-ups?”.

The train pulled into Birmingham a mere three minutes late but it waspacked. Arun’s heartbeat rose as he suddenly noticed an aged television actorsquashed in his seat, trying to read a newspaper. Arun wanted to say hello to him,a grin all over his face spreading uncontrollably, but what with the train as overcrowded as it was, it just wasn’t the right time to start a conversation with achildhood hero. He would probably make a fool of himself anyway. What is itthey say? You should never meet your hero as you will always be disappointed.

With all the people on board, squashed together cruelly like battery farmchickens, the train set off. It wasn’t long though, before people had begun tonotice something strange was happening. A curious dripping sound was becoming more prominent. Arun looked around the carriage and could not believe what he was seeing. The plastics on the walls and the safety andpromotional pictures for rail saving tickets were…dissolving? Maybe one of theteenagers had sprayed acid on them or acetone. It certainly wasn’t that hotenough on the train to melt plastic!

Arun coughed. He immediately dismissed such thoughts as pointless andirrational but they still lingered. Anyway, it wasn’t his problem, he would just try to move to another seat. He was keeping an eye on the stations when he noticedthe train missing all of its stops and firing straight past every station. This was wierd. What the hell was going on? It wasn’t apparent at first, but chairs suddenly began to look distorted as they melted. He had to blink twice to take it in. Panicspread along the train in the next carriage a lot of loud exclamations could beheard.

The lights then went out briefly as people screamed and swore, banging onthe door to the driver’s cabin. “What the hell is going on?” he said suddenly feeling the fear.

The youths in the Rolling Stones T-shirts were now pathetically crying asthey had been beaten to the floor by a stampede of passengers. A woman holding

her baby had dropped her son in the blind panic. She screamed as its youngfragile body had been crushed to death in the rush of passengers making towardsthe doors. Some of the passengers fainted as the train began to rock from side as whole sections of the carriages began to melt away. A cold sweat dripped down Arun’s back.

People were being crushed as they banged on the drivers door. The door began to buckle under the force. The driver sat silently. Panic stricken, literally frozen in his seat in disbelief as the controls that stopped the train melted in hishands. The noise from the passengers was deafening and he was afraid to leavehis seat, stricken in terror as he passed one red light, then another, thenanother…

One youth terrified for his life produced a knife and lashed out at nearby peopleto get them to move away from the doors. He lashed out at an elderly lady andsliced an artery in her arm. Blood flowed as her body fell to the floor but DarrenJenkins was getting off this train no matter who stood in his way. Soon the floorof the train was soaked in the old ladies blood. This caused even more panic andfear from the nearby passengers as they backed away from Darren. Darrenflashed the blade as a warning and then tried to open the door with his barehands as the nearby control box was now smashed, but inoperative. The buttonhad melted and jammed. All the time the train appeared to be speeding up.

The door protecting the driver finally caved in. The driver sat still, not evendaring to turnaround Then, the angry and terrified mob panic stricken started to

smash the windows with their bare hands to get out, screaming in terror at thesight they now saw approaching the out of control train.

Suddenly, the train that was ahead of his came closer and closer. In what feltlike slow motion the two trains smashed into each other and the last carriage of the train in front buckled and slipped off the tracks and down the embankment. With it, the two trains fell in unison sending the passengers who had no safety protection out of windows and onto the ceiling of the train as it tumbled down theembankment flinging them all to their deaths. Four hundred people lay dead in aheap of twisted metal and dripping plastic.

To be continued…
